Here come the malt’s

Bacardi USA is readying the release of single malt Scotches from distilleries that contribute to the company’s Dewar’s blended Scotch brand. The single malts are slated for a U.S. market rollout in October and November.

altmoreThe Aultmore will be introduced in 12-year-old ($50) and 18-year-old ($175) expressions, followed by the Deveron with the same age statements and prices. AA-The_Deveron_Lineup

The final release will be the Royal Brackla, the first distillery in the 19th century to receive a royal warrant. It will be offered in a 12-year-old version at $60 and a 16-year-old at $200.

royal_brackla_12_16_21

craigellachie-13-lA year ago, Bacardi also released the Craigellachie single malt in 13- and 23-year-old expressions, with retail prices of $50 and $280 respectively.

“These are all Highland distilleries, and none of them has been seriously commercialized in the U.S. before,” said Dan Pilas, a Dewar’s vice president and brand managing director. Pilas emphasized that the new focus on these single malts won’t detract from their distilleries’ contributions to Dewar’s. “We’ll still be able to satisfy all our blending requirements,” he said.

NEW Bacardi Tangerine

BACARDÍ rum, the world’s most awarded rum, announced the latest addition to the iconic brand’s flavored rum family, BACARDÍ Tangerine. Now available nationwide and with a new bottle design, BACARDÍ Tangerine, is infused with rich tangerine flavors to create a tangy and fresh taste, inspired by the brand’s Caribbean heritage.

BACARDÍ rum created the flavored rum category twenty years ago when it launched BACARDÍ Limón® in 1995. The launch of BACARDÍ Limón was hailed by the industry as “the most successful spirit launch of all time.” The secret to the intense flavor in BACARDÍ flavored rums is starting every recipe with BACARDÍ Superior white rum, aging for one year and blending in rich, tropical fruit flavors. When it’s all blended together the characterful rum amplifies these ingredients to unleash the richest possible fruit flavor—and the most vibrant experiences. The juicy taste and captivating aroma hits you as soon as you open the bottle. BACARDÍ Tangerine joins the lineup of flavored rums both on and off premise and is available in 750ML size for a suggested retail price of $12.99, in addition to 50ML, 200ML, 375ML, 1L and 1.75L sizes.

COMING SOON…Bacardi Carta Fuego

bacardi-carta-fuego-700x357Bottled at 40% abv and red in colour, the new release is made from rum aged for a minimum of one year in torched oak barrels, before its passed through charcoal and mixed with a secret blend of flavours and spices.

Named after the Spanish word for “fire”, Bacardi Carta Fuego is described as a “fiery” drink with a “bold, smooth taste” offering flavours of cinnamon, nutmeg, honey and vanilla, with a touch of smokiness.

Consumers are encouraged to enjoy the spirit neat as a shot, or mixed with Coke, but for those who like things extra spicy, Bacardi suggests adding three drops of Tobasco sauce.
